Beats EP On-Ear Headphones vs Urbanears Plattan 2 (2017)
The Beats EP On-Ear Headphones makes for a good, if unremarkable On-Ear Headphone for people with a $75 budget. The Urbanears Plattan 2 Bluetooth (2017), however, is merely mediocre when compared to other options at its price point and won't satisfy the needs of most people.
In both cases, however, you might want to look into some alternatives at the $75 price range - chances are that there are better options available.
If you're still interested in learning more about the Beats EP On-Ear Headphones and Urbanears Plattan 2 Bluetooth (2017), however, we put together a summary of what we know:
The Beats EP On-Ear Headphones got praised by Rtings and SoundGuys - two highly trusted sources that perform in-depth hands-on testing. It was awarded the "Best Wired Beats Headphones" title from Rtings and "Best value" from SoundGuys in their respective On-Ear Headphone roundups.
Moving on to the Urbanears Plattan 2 Bluetooth (2017): it was unable to reach the very top of any roundups from sources that conduct reliable and unbiased testing. Nonetheless, it still managed to impress reviewers from a number of such sites, like Headphone Review, Android Central, Techradar, TrustedReviews, PCmag, and Reviewed, enough for them to include them on those lists.
Sources that tested and scored both products, like Techradar, haven't shown a preference for either in their reviews.
We also examined the available data to learn which sources liked these two On-Ear Headphones best and found that the Beats EP On-Ear Headphones managed to get its highest, 8.1, review score from CNET, whereas the Urbanears Plattan 2 Bluetooth (2017) got its best rating from Headphone Review - 8.2.
Lastly, we calculated their review averages and compared them to their competitors. The average review score for On-Ear Headphones in general is 7.4 out of 10, while the Beats EP On-Ear Headphones and Urbanears Plattan 2 Bluetooth (2017) earned averages of 6.9 and 7.2, respectively.
